    There’s a problem with the unit selection for the selected product, as well as with the unit increments. As you can see in this video, https://petitsanimals.com/video.mp4, a product with 8 units is selected, and the unit increments are also 8. But when I click the plus sign, instead of adding 8 units, it adds 1 unit at a time. And then, if I select the product option with four, five, or two units, it still shows 8 units in the unit selector. This URL is for the page shown in the video: https://petitsanimals.com/producto/advance-cat-adult-sterilized-sensitive-salmon-1-5kg-3kg-10kg/. This happens with any product, though.

    We don’t know what could have happened because we haven’t touched any of the plugin settings in a long time. The plugin is updated to version 5.2.3, and all the other plugins we use are also up to date.

    Please configure the quantity settings as follows:1. Set the main quantity values

    Make sure these values match:

    • Minimum quantity: 8
    • Default quantity: 8
    • Step quantity: 8

    This will allow quantities like 8, 16, 24, 32.2. Variation behavior

    Go to:
    WooCommerce → Settings → Product Quantity → General

    Set:

    • On variation change = Reset to default quantity
      or
    • On variation change = Reset to min quantity

    3. Different step for each variation (optional)

    If you want each variation to have its own step:

    1. Go to
      WooCommerce → Settings → Product Quantity → Quantity Step
    2. Enable Per product
    3. Edit the product

    You will then see a Product Quantity box on the product edit page where you can set Min / Default / Step for each variation individually.
